The Clinical Tech is responsible for providing direct patient care to patients with supervision by department nursing staff and/or physicians.EDUCATION/EXPERIENCE REQUIRED:High school diploma or equivalent and at least one of the following:Current nursing student who has minimally completed two semesters;

LPN, EMT, Paramedic, or Medical Assistant program completion;

Certification in Phlebotomy;

Previous Clinical Tech experience.

Effective verbal and written communication skills and problem-solving skills.Ability to recognize differences in care of adolescent, adult, and geriatric age groups.Experience in an acute care setting, preferred.CERTIFICATIONS/LICENSURES REQUIRED:Valid BLS certification or obtained during Patient Care Orientation.Overview

Under the leadership of President and CEO Wright L. Lassiter, III, Henry Ford Health is a

$6 billion integrated health system comprised of six hospitals, a health plan, and 250+ sites

including medical centers, walk-in and urgent care clinics, pharmacy, eye care facilities and

other healthcare retail. Established in 1915 by auto industry pioneer Henry Ford, the health system

now has 32,000 employees and remains home to the 1,900-member Henry Ford Medical Group, one

of the nation’s oldest physician groups. An additional 2,200 physicians are also affiliated with the

health system through the Henry Ford Physician Network. Henry Ford is also one of the region’s

major academic medical centers, receiving between $90-$100 million in annual research funding and

remaining Michigan’s fourth largest NIH-funded institution. Also an active participant in medical

education and training, the health system has trained nearly 40% of physicians currently practicing

in the state and also provides education and training for other health professionals including nurses,

pharmacists, radiology and respiratory technicians. visitHenryFord.com.
